Abstract

PROBLEM TO BE SOLVED: To provide a connector device capable of preventing the slippage of a connecting terminal on the side of a main body and that of an opening and closing side. SOLUTION: The connector device 1 is provided with a female connector provided at a cover 5 for performing opening and closing operation rotating with the fixing shaft 7 of an image forming device main body as a center and a male connector 15 provided at an imaging unit 3 within the main body. The female connector 13 and the male connector 15 are connected with each other when the cover 5 is closed. In the connector device 1, the female connector 13 is fixed through a leaf spring 11, which can be displaced in the rotating direction of the cover 5 and its normal direction.

Embodiments of the present invention will be described below in detail with reference to the accompanying drawings. FIG. 1 is a cross-sectional view schematically showing a connector device attached to an image forming apparatus. The connector device 1 shown in FIG. 1 is provided in the main body of an image forming apparatus such as a copying machine, a printer, a facsimile, or a multifunction peripheral thereof.

The connector device 1 includes a male connector (terminal for body connection) 15 provided in the image forming unit 3 of the image forming apparatus, and a female connector mounted on the cover 5 via a leaf spring (elastic body) 11. 13 is provided. In the present embodiment, the female connector 13 is connected to a power supply (not shown), and as shown in FIG. 2, when the cover 5 is closed, the female connector 13 and the male connector 15 are connected to each other to form an image forming unit. 3 and a power supply are electrically connected.

The leaf spring 11 is bent in a substantially U-shape at an angle θ1, and is elastically deformable in the direction of rotation of the cover 5 and in the direction of its normal. One end 11a of the leaf spring 11 is fixed inside the cover 5, and a female connector 13 is fixed to the other end 11b. In the present embodiment, the bending angle θ1 of the leaf spring 11 is the same as the opening angle θ2 of the cover 5 immediately before the female connector 13 and the male connector 15 come into contact (θ1 = θ2).

Therefore, as shown in FIG. 1, when the cover 5 is closed until the opening angle of the cover 5 becomes θ2, the position of the female connector 13 and the male connector 15 which are in a state immediately before contact are parallel. When the cover 5 is closed from this state, the female connector 13 is pushed straight into the male connector 15.

FIG. 3 schematically shows the operation of the female connector 13 from the start of contact between the female connector 13 and the male connector 15 until the connection is completed. In FIG. 3, a distance a indicates a distance from the mounting shaft 7 to the female connector 13. As shown in FIG. 3, at the same time as the relative angle θ3 between the female connector 13 and the male connector 15 changes, that is, at the same time as the cover 5 rotates by θ3, Female connector 1 in the line direction
The position of No. 3 changes by a (1−cos θ), but the amount of change can also be handled by the elastic deformation of the leaf spring 11.
